For The Graphics Geeks Among You

Now that we have broadband at chez Knittingand, I have discovered the Photoshop TV video podcast!

mostly-knitting.png

See?

In the space of one little podcast I learnt to make cool retro cartoon-channel lettering and to correct the colour intensity in my photos without all the fiddling around that I usually do. My digital camera is VERY old and needs a lot of help in that respect. It uses 4mb smart cards. I can put 4 sort-of print resolution photos on each card...

Photoshop TV have a series of mini tutorials in each episode, and they're very cool stuff. And you can fast forward through the ads!

Check out Photoshoptv.com for more info, or let your itunes do the searching.
